The Complexity of the Medical Licensing Process
Every state in the United States has its own medical board with special statutes, guidelines, and requirements. For a physician aiming to practice in numerous states or relocate, the documents can become overwhelming. A typical application requires main source confirmation of medical school transcripts, postgraduate training assessments, exam scores (USMLE/COMLEX), and background checks.
The traditional "Do-It-Yourself" (DIY) technique frequently leads to delays. A single missing out on signature or an unverified document can stall an application for months. This is where expert licensing support becomes an indispensable investment.

For physicians seeking a truly "hassle-free" experience across several states, the IMLC is the gold requirement. The Compact is an agreement amongst participating U.S. states to enhance the licensing procedure for doctors who desire to practice in several jurisdictions.
Eligibility: To utilize the IMLC, a physician should hold a complete, unrestricted medical license in a "State of Principal License" (SPL).Speed: Licenses through the Compact can frequently be given in a matter of weeks instead of months.Telehealth Advantage: This is especially beneficial for physicians engaged in telemedicine, permitting them to broaden their reach across state lines with very little friction.Selecting a Reputable Licensing Partner

For how long does the problem-free process take?
While the administrative deal with the physician's end is minimized, state boards still have their own processing times. Usually, a state license takes between 60 to 120 days. Using a service guarantees there are no unneeded hold-ups due to errors, which can often shave weeks off the total time.

Does working with a service warranty that the board will approve the license?
No. Only the State Medical Board has the authority to give a license. A licensing service ensures that the application is presented in the finest possible light and is free of mistakes, but the decision rests with the board's evaluation of the doctor's credentials and history.
